Cleo Juanita "Clee" Fountain, 76, of Milford, Delaware went to be with the Lord on Saturday, November 12, 2016 at the Delaware Hospice Center. Cleo was born December 14, 1939 in Pungoteague, VA the daughter of the late Alfred and Arenthia Harmon. Early in her life, she moved to Georgetown where she attended school and graduated from William C. Jason High School in Georgetown. She was a graduate of Delaware State College and the University of Pennsylvania, receiving her Bachelors of Education and Bachelors of Social Work. On April 18, 1962, Cleo married the love of her life Kenneth D. Fountain. They formed the perfect union and together, raised a wonderful family. Cleo worked as an early childhood educator at Lulu Ross Elementary School in Milford, retiring in 1981. She then continued her career at Christian Tabernacle Academy in Lincoln from 1984 - 1988. She also was involved with the Migrant summer school program held in Milford. Cleo loved baseball, basketball, boating, music and dance. Cleo was appointed to the State of Delaware Board of Medical Practice, serving from October 1997 to 2000. In her spare time, she volunteered at the Milford Senior Center, for Milford Diabetes Services, Diabetes Education, Carlisle Fire Company Ladies Auxiliary, many of the community outreach programs and was an active Milford High School Band Booster. She enjoyed being involved in the community with her husband, Kenneth Fountain. She was also a member of the Delta Sigma Theta Chapter. She attended the Berean Community Church in Milford. Most important to Cleo was the love she shared with her family, for she was a loving wife, mother, grandmother, sister and aunt. In her late months of illness, she was lovingly cared for by her nieces Cleo, Jackie and Angela Harmon, nephew Charles (Butch) Hammond, and neighbor Elaine Loftland.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band of 49 1/2 years Kenneth D. Fountain in 2011; her daughter Constance Kenzella Fountain; as well as several brothers and sisters.

She is survived by her son Eric A. (Gemma) Fountain; grandchildren Terrian Hicks, Finnian and Harper Fountain; one great grandson Juwan Hicks; and a host of nieces, nephews, great nieces and great nephews.
